I compiled the schedule list [subject to change]* [the times listed are just temporary times]':
8/21 - (Womens) - Pole Vault Qualifying Rounds - 6:30pm to 11:00pm
8/24 - (Mens) - Decathlon Pole Vault - 9:00am to 4:00pm
8/24 - (Womens) - Pole Vault Final - 7:30pm to 11:30pm
8/25 - (Mens) - Pole Vault Qualifying Rounds - 7:30pm to 11:25pm (another source claims: 12:15 p.m.)
8/25 - (Womens) - Pole Vault Medal Ceremony - 7:30pm to 11:25pm
8/27 - (Mens) - Pole Vault Final - 7:30pm to 10:35pm
8/28 - (Mens) - Pole Vault Medal Ceremony - 7:30pm to 11:00pm
